- Recording Transactions: RTR Associates are responsible for recording various financial transactions into the company's accounting system. This includes transactions such as sales, purchases, expenses, payroll, and any other financial activities of the organization.
- Reconciliation: They are often tasked with reconciling accounts to ensure that the balances reported in the financial statements are accurate and complete. This may involve reconciling bank statements, accounts receivable, accounts payable, and other accounts.
- Month-End and Year-End Closing: RTR Associates play a key role in the month-end and year-end closing processes. This involves ensuring that all transactions for the period are properly recorded, making necessary adjustments, and preparing financial statements such as the income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ement.
- Financial Reporting: RTR Associates assist in the preparation of financial reports for internal and external stakeholders. They may be involved in generating financial statements, variance analysis, and other reports to help management understand the financial performance of the organization.
- Compliance and Controls: RTR Associates must ensure compliance with relevant accounting standards (such as GAAP or IFRS) and regulatory requirements. They may also be responsible for implementing and maintaining internal controls to safeguard the company's assets and ensure the accuracy of financial reporting.
- Process Improvement: Continuously identifying opportunities for process improvement and efficiency gains within the RTR process. This may involve streamlining procedures, implementing automation, or optimizing workflows to enhance productivity and accuracy.
- Communication and Collaboration: Collaborating with other departments such as Accounts Payable, Accounts Receivable, Treasury, and internal audit teams to ensure smooth operations and address any issues that arise.
- Audit Support: Providing support during internal and external audits by preparing requested documentation, answering inquiries, and assisting auditors in their review of financial records.
- Overall, RTR Associates play a crucial role in the financial reporting process of an organization,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and integrity in financial transactions and reporting.
